MC REN: Blasts Universal for Straight Outta Compton Movie Promo

One of the members of the world’s most dangerous group, N.W.A, feels the upcoming bio-pic isn’t giving him the respect he deserves.

 

MC Ren, a founding member of the iconic group, took to Twitter on Wednesday to make it clear he wasn’t happy about being left out of the trailer for Straight Outta Compton, which focuses primarily on Ice Cube, Eazy E and Dr. Dre, omitting the lesser known Ren and DJ Yella. Ren wrote, in stronger language than can be said on the radio, “Man [screw] these bitches at Universal Pictures leaving me out of the movie trailers trying to rewrite history…when I don’t promote this [crap] y’all know why.”

 

He continued his tirade, writing, "When you have b!tches work on a hip hop film that don't know [anything] about hip hop this is what happens. How the hell u leave me out after all...The work I put into them records. It's disrespectful to me, my family and most of all my FANS.”

 

Just in case executives didn’t get the point or couldn’t be bothered to read, posted a photo on Instagram of himself standing with the late Eazy E and giving the camera a double-finger salute.
